Context: Ardenfell line margins slipped three points over two quarters. Drivers: input steel costs, aggressive discounting at the Westmoor branch, and a stale price book. Proposal: uplift list prices four percent, tighten discount authority to regional level, sunset the two lowest-margin SKUs. Risk: volume loss at Halverton accounts, estimated under two percent. Decision requested at Thursday's review. Modelling assumptions are in the appendix pack. The commercial reasoning leadership wants kept close is noted directly below.

board note of tajop-yajof: The finance team signed off on a budget of $77.6 million for Project Pramir.

**Onboarding note: Holiday-period opening hours (night shift)**
Over the winter shutdown, Petrelhurst Tower runs reduced access from 23 December to 2 January. The main lobby closes at 18:00, so night-shift staff must enter via the north service corridor. Security patrols continue on the usual rota, but the control room is staffed remotely, meaning no one can buzz you in manually. Plan to arrive with your pass, and if the reader rejects it, use the override code below.

turnstile pass: bdg-YEOZLM-79341408

# Service Accounts: String Extraction

The `extract-i18n` script pulls translatable strings from all Bramblewick repos and pushes them to the Glossa service. It runs under the `i18n-extractor` service account. Do not run it under your personal account; Glossa rate-limits individual users aggressively. The account has write access to the staging catalog only. Set the token in your shell before invoking the script. The current staging token is below.

API key for kahap-kafog: zpat15_6qzxZ7YR8aDwjmp

Subject: Key rotation for Snapvault cache telemetry

Team — while investigating the Snapvault image cache memory leak, we found the telemetry agent holding stale sessions against the internal metrics service, which worsened heap growth. We are rotating the agent's credential and shortening its session TTL. Future maintainers: update any local test configs to match. The new key for the metrics service is below.

app token of kagep-hawif = zpat15_mnMFfznGj2nMEfW